In plain English
This is the closing check of the contract text. The terms in their finished form are examined one last time before signing.
In context
Here, "final review" names the contract's last internal check of its finished terms before the document is sent for signature.

Meaning limits
The term alone does not identify who performs this check or whether the contract text still needs adjustment.
Examples
“After the last edit, the contract entered final review before either side signed it.”
“The contract is in final review and has not yet been sent out for signature.”
